Fun Facts About Mexican Boy Names
Mexican naming culture has deep Spanish and Indigenous roots. Traditional choices often honor saints, family members, biblical figures, or historic leaders, while newer parents increasingly choose short international names. Indigenous languages such as Nahuatl and Maya also contribute distinctive choices. Many names carry meanings connected with strength, faith, nature, bravery, wisdom, or divine protection, giving them emotional significance beyond their sound.

| Name | Meaning | Tone | Origin |
| Mateo | Gift of God | Warm | Hebrew via Spanish |
| Emiliano | Rival; industrious | Gentle | Latin via Spanish |
| Santiago | Saint James | Classic | Spanish |
| Sebastián | Venerable | Refined | Greek via Spanish |
| Leonardo | Brave lion | Strong | Germanic via Spanish |
| Joaquín | Established by God | Faithful | Hebrew via Spanish |
| Gabriel | God is my strength | Tender | Hebrew via Spanish |
| Nicolás | Victory of the people | Friendly | Greek via Spanish |
| Adrián | From Hadria | Polished | Latin |
| Diego | Supplanter | Familiar | Spanish |
| Rodrigo | Famous ruler | Noble | Germanic via Spanish |
| Emilio | Rival; industrious | Sweet | Latin |
| Samuel | God has heard | Gentle | Hebrew |
| Julián | Youthful | Soft | Latin via Spanish |
| Maximiliano | Greatest | Grand | Latin |
| Rafael | God has healed | Caring | Hebrew via Spanish |
| Isaac | He will laugh | Joyful | Hebrew |
| Benjamín | Son of the right hand | Affectionate | Hebrew |
| Tomás | Twin | Classic | Aramaic via Spanish |
| Daniel | God is my judge | Steady | Hebrew |
| Alejandro | Defender of men | Noble | Greek via Spanish |
| Lucas | From Lucania | Bright | Latin |
| Manuel | God is with us | Traditional | Hebrew via Spanish |
| Andrés | Manly; brave | Strong | Greek via Spanish |
| David | Beloved | Warm | Hebrew |

Are Nahuatl names Mexican?
Yes. Nahuatl is an Indigenous language family historically associated with central Mexico, and many documented personal and historical names come from Nahuatl traditions. Names such as Cuauhtémoc and Itzcóatl have important historical and cultural backgrounds.
